Jack D. Hawkins' "Understanding Chaos Magic" serves as a concise introduction to this eclectic magical system.

The book explores the core principles and techniques of chaos magic, providing a clear and accessible overview for beginners.

Hawkins explains the key concepts, such as sigil magic and gnosis, in a straightforward manner.

The book also touches upon the historical context and philosophical underpinnings of chaos magic, offering a broader understanding of its place within the wider magical landscape.

While not exhaustive, it provides a solid foundation for further exploration.
